Where to Use It Carefully—And Why

This graphic design asset isn’t a universal fix. Avoid embedding Customer Support Icon Set 5 in formal corporate branding systems built on strict grid discipline—it lacks the austerity of enterprise-grade icon libraries. It’s also less effective in dense information layouts (think comparison tables or multi-step instructions), where clarity trumps elegance. On low-contrast backgrounds—especially soft pastels or textured paper prints—we recommend adding a subtle drop shadow or white stroke for readability. And while it enhances product labels and merchandise, don’t rely on it alone in text-heavy ads: let it support, not substitute, clear messaging.

Practical Brand Designer Notes You’ll Actually Use

  1. Test it against your full brand color palette—not just primary hues, but secondary and neutral tones.
  2. Check black-and-white usage in real contexts: printed flyers, monochrome merch, and grayscale email clients.
  3. Drop it into live campaign mockups—not just isolated previews—to assess spacing, balance, and emotional resonance.
  4. Preview on actual mobile screens: does the “phone support” icon retain legibility at 24px?
  5. Compare side-by-side with competitor visuals: does it stand out for clarity, not complexity?
  6. Confirm commercial licensing before deploying in client work, paid digital ads, or digital product visuals—it’s essential for small business branding and commercial design.
